Company Description:

  • Criteo is the global commerce media company that enables marketers and media owners to drive better commerce outcomes through its industry-leading Commerce Media Platform
  • The platform connects thousands of marketers and media owners to deliver richer consumer experiences from product discovery to purchase
  • Criteo supports an open internet that encourages discovery, innovation, and choice by powering trusted and impactful advertising
